§ 256.002 — PROBATE BEFORE DEATH VOID

ES § 256.002Title 2. ESTATES OF DECEDENTS; DURABLE POWERS OF ATTORNEY · Part F. WILLS · Ch. 256. PROBATE OF WILLS GENERALLY · Art. A. EFFECTIVENESS OF WILL; PERIOD FOR PROBATE

Statute text

View on source
The probate of a will of a living person is void.

Legislative history

Added by Acts 2009, 81st Leg., R.S., Ch. 680 (H.B. 2502), Sec. 1, eff. January 1, 2014.
